Ball-milling Effect on the Sinterability of the UO₂ ex-AUC Powder

In order to investigate the ball-milling effect on the property changes of UO ex-AUC powder, the sinterability of ball -milled powder was studied in terms of the ball -milling time. Spherical shape was found to be kept for ball-milled UO powder and the particle size showed a bimodal distribution, which seems to have a higher packing ratio compared with those having monomodal gaussian distribution. The increase of sintered density of the ball -milled UO powder is assumed to be mainly affected by the packing ratio, which increase with longer ball -milling time. It is confirmed that the sinterability of UO ex-AUC powder is improved by the ball-milling process.
